Consider the following statements.
S1 : The percentage of s-character in the orbital forming S – S bonds and P – P bonds in S8 and P4 molecules respectively are same.
S2 :In SF4 the bond angles, instead of being 90 0 and 180 0 are 89 0 and 177 0 respectively due to the repulsions between lone pair and bond pairs of electrons.
S3 :Aqueous H3PO4 is syrupy (i.e more viscous than water)
S4 :SiO2 crystal may be considered as giant molecule in which eight-membered rings are formed with alternate silicon and oxygen atoms.
